Preparing for the A3 exam can be challenging, but attending local auto mechanic workshops offers numerous benefits for students and aspiring mechanics. These workshops provide practical experience and deepen understanding of automotive systems, which is essential for success.
Hands-On Learning Opportunities
One of the main advantages of attending local workshops is the hands-on experience they offer. Unlike classroom theory, workshops allow students to work directly on vehicles, diagnosing problems and performing repairs. This practical exposure helps build confidence and technical skills that are crucial for the A3 exam and future careers.
Expert Guidance and Mentorship
Workshops are often led by experienced mechanics who can provide valuable insights and tips. Their mentorship helps students understand complex concepts more easily and learn best practices. This guidance can also help students avoid common mistakes and improve their troubleshooting skills.
Networking and Community Support
Attending local workshops fosters connections with fellow students and professionals. Building a network within the local automotive community can lead to mentorship opportunities, internships, and job prospects. The collaborative environment also encourages sharing knowledge and problem-solving strategies.
Cost-Effective and Convenient
Local workshops are typically more affordable and accessible than national training programs. They often fit better into students’ schedules and reduce travel time and expenses. This convenience makes regular attendance easier, ensuring consistent practice and learning.
Preparation for the A3 Exam
By participating in these workshops, students gain practical skills and confidence needed for the A3 exam. The real-world experience helps reinforce theoretical knowledge, making it easier to recall and apply during the exam. Additionally, the exposure to diagnostic tools and repair techniques aligns well with A3 requirements.
